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Beginners Guide to Metal Polishing - Normally, the polishing of metal is necessary for appearance and for clean-room usage. It's one of the most favored procedures because of its use in intensifying the overall attractiveness of the item, for example, motorbike parts, car parts or kitchenware. Besides that, lots of clean-rooms must have a burnished finish in an effort to lower the permeability of the metal surfaces which can result in debris to build up and contaminate. An excellent demonstration of this use would be in vacuum chambers. You'll find countless methods of finish metal, and below let us talk a little with regards to a number of the steps involved. Metal may be finished electromechanically, utilizing chemicals, by hand, or with specialized buffing machines. A polishing compound or paste is regularly utilised, which could include dolomite, aluminum oxide, tripoli, chromium oxide, limestone, chalk, or iron oxide. Buffing stainless steel, due to its poor th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its comparatively high viscidness is amongst the time-consuming. Conversely, merchandise produced from non-ferrous metal tend to be more receptive to polishing, as they demand the lower amount of treatments.
When a greater processing quality isn't important, swifter pad speeds can be employed. A lesser pad speed is required when a quality mirror finish is obligatory. Polishing buffs smothered in compound can be somewhat impacted by the force on the pad. The severeness of the surface pressure might be increased to a chosen range, though implementing over the optimal level of load not merely lowers the quality of treatment, but also worsens effectiveness, can result in wear to the product, and in addition an evident heating up of the material being worked on, resulting from friction. When you are using thinner objects, it will be increased temperature (and the relating bendability of the metal) that cause components to twist, bend or distort. Generally, it will take a highly trained polisher to consider all of these points to equally avoid harm to the workpiece and to deliver the results effectively. To help appreciably enhance the quality of the resultant finish, the polishing process needs to be accomplished with a lot less power and not a large amount of force so as to ultimately deliver a surface area with no scores or marks coming from the finishing process, thereby arriving at a fantastic mirror finish.
